Joe Bunney joins Workington Reds on loan

by Cumbria Crack
10/11/2023
in Sport
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ter
Joe Bunney. Picture: Workington Reds

Workington Reds will have a second new player in the squad for tomorrow’s visit to Guiseley in NPL Premier Division.

Joe Bunney, 30, is an experienced utility player who has played both as a forward and a defender in his career which started at Lancaster City in 2011.

Manchester-born Bunney worked his way through the Lancaster youth system while he was studying at Myserscough College before breaklng into the first team.

He was briefly at Kendal, Stockport and Northwich before his first big break came in 2013 when he signed for Rochdale and scored the winner on his debut against Plymouth.

In five years at Spotland he played 122 games and scored 16 goals before playing for Blackpool, Bolton and back to Rochdale on loan before joining Matlock Town.

He was back in League football with Hartlepool and Grimsby before returning to Non League in 2021 and since then has played for Altrincham, Warrington Rylands, Macclesfield and Ashton United.

Bunney joined Stalybridge Celtic for this season and has now linked up with the Reds on a 28-day loan.

He will make his Reds debut tomorrow at Guiseley alongside Dannen Francis who has joined on loan from Blackpool.

Bunney is in a relationship with England and Manchester United footballer Ella Toone and spent time in Australia when she was playing in the World Cup.
